如何导入空间商备份的.frm,.myd,.myi格式mysql数据

一、MySQL数据库文件介绍 MySQL的每个数据库都对应存放在一个与数据库同名的文件夹中,MySQL数据库文件包括MySQL所建数据库文件和MySQL所用存储引擎创建的数据库文件。 1、MySQL创建并管理的数据库文件: .frm文件:存储数据表的框架结构,MySQL数据库文件名与表名相同,每个表对应一个同名frm文件,与操作...
如何导入空间商备份的.frm,.myd,.myi格式mysql数据
怎么会是这样呢,经过查看网上后,感觉挺简单的,下面我们先学习一下mysql的数据备份文件。一、MySQL数据库文件介绍 MySQL的每个数据库都对应存放在一个与数据库同名的文件夹中,MySQL数据库文件包括MySQL所建数据库文件和MySQL所用存储引擎创建的数据库文件。 1、MySQL创建并管理的数据库文件: .frm文件:存储数据表的框架结构,MySQL数据库文件名与表名相同,每个表对应一个同名frm文件,与操作系统和存储引擎无关,即不管MySQL运行在何种操作系统上,使用何种存储引擎,都有这个文件。 除了必有的.frm文件,根据MySQL所使用的存储引擎的不同(MySQL常用的两个存储引擎是MyISAM和InnoDB),存储引擎会创建各自不同的数据库文件。 2、MyISAM数据库表文件: .MYD文件:即MY Data,表数据文件 .MYI文件:即MY Index,索引文件 .log文件:日志文件 3、InnoDB采用表空间(tablespace)来管理数据,存储表数据和索引, InnoDB数据库文件(即InnoDB文件集,ib-file set): ibdata1、ibdata2等:系统表空间MySQL数据库文件,存储InnoDB系统信息和用户数据库表数据和索引,所有表共用 .ibd文件:单表表空间文件,每个表使用一个表空间文件(file per table),存放用户数据库表数据和索引 日志文件: ib_logfile1、ib_logfile2 二、MySQL数据库存放位置: 1、MySQL如果使用MyISAM存储引擎,数据库文件类型就包括.frm、.MYD、.MYI,默认存放位置是C:\Documents and Settings\All Users\Application Data\MySQL\MySQL Server 5.1\data 2、MySQL如果使用InnoDB存储引擎,MySQL数据库文件类型就包括.frm、ibdata1、.ibd,存放位置有两个, .frm文件默认存放位置是C:\Documents and Settings\All Users\Application Data\MySQL\MySQL Server 5.1\data, ibdata1、.ibd文件默认存放位置是MySQL安装目录下的data文件夹 三、导入空间商备份的.frm,.myd,.myi格式mysql数据 其实就是在本地机器安装mysql数据库转换*.frm,*.myd,*.myi,文件为*.sql文件:1、首先安装mysql,最好版本和服务器一致,字体也要一致(不一致导入后有后遗症-乱码)。2、然后用建库命令 创建新的数据库命令如下:create database name;(创建名为name的数据库呵呵“;”不能少) 然后去你安装的mysql目录下的data文件夹下就有个name文件夹。3、把你的*.frm,*.myd,*.myi文件全部复制到data文件夹下。4、然后在命令提示符下进入到mysql 安装目录的bin目录下 进行导出为*.sql文件。2013-10-13
mengvlog 阅读 9 次 更新于 2025-07-20 19:58:34 我来答关注问题0
  • 1、MySQL创建并管理的数据库文件: .frm文件:存储数据表的框架结构,MySQL数据库文件名与表名相同,每个表对应一个同名frm文件,与操作系统和存储引擎无关,即不管MySQL运行在何种操作系统上,使用何种存储引擎,都有这个文件。 除了必有的.frm文件,根据MySQL所使用的存储引擎的不同(MySQL常用的两个存...

  •  血盟太坑爹QD9 数据库是.frm,.myd,myi备份如何导入mysql

    把mysql数据库的*.frm,*.myd,*.myi,文件导到数据的方法1、最简单就是,直接拷贝到数据库的的data下的数据库文件夹,前提是mysql的版本一致,字体一致。此方法简单快捷但不是没个人都能做到。2、就是在本地机器安装mysql数据库转换*.frm,*.myd,*.myi,文件为*.sql文件:1、首先安装mysql,最好...

  •  奶瓶君1961 如何将frm格式MYD格式MYI格式文件导入MySQL中

    1.找到你的mysql的安装目录下的data文件夹,新建一个文件夹,文件夹的名称是你想设计的库的名称,把这些文件放到此文件夹中。2.frm格式 MYD格式MYI格式的文件是mysql用来存放表的文件,所以只能放到mysql的安装目录的data目录下 而且如果你是要传到空间上的话,基本上是无法恢复了,除非你把这些数据给空...

  •  阿暄生活 织梦网站换空间,但后台忘记备份数据库了。在mysql的data里把数据库文件夹考下来了,有没有办法还

    确认数据库文件完整性:确保从mysql/data文件夹中拷贝下来的数据库文件夹是完整的,包含所有必要的.frm、.ibd、.MYD、.MYI等文件。将数据库文件覆盖到新空间:将拷贝下来的数据库文件夹覆盖到新空间的MySQL服务器的data目录下对应的数据库文件夹。注意,此操作需要停止MySQL服务以避免数据损坏。更新数据库...

  •  j88r 如何 根据ibdata和frm文件 恢复数据库

    1. 保存原始数据库文件 2. 恢复方法 3. 参考资料:1. 保存原始数据库文件¶好在数据库原始文件还在。在我的系统环境和配置情况下,这些文件位于 /var/lib/mysql/ 文件夹下面。假设数据库名是 test,则这些文件表现为:--mysql |--test |--1.frm |--2.frm |...|--mysql |...|--...

檬味博客在线解答立即免费咨询

mySQL相关话题

Copyright © 2023 WWW.MENGVLOG.COM - 檬味博客
返回顶部